Lifesaving grandad proves you’re never too old to learn

Active grandad Paul Staves has passed his lifeguard award at Ponds Forge...at the tender age of 64.

The Sheffield-based lifesaver, who has worked as a city pool attendant for 28 years, succeeded in passing the National Pool lifeguard Award diving down to depths of 20 feet, towing fellow lifeguards and completing timed swims, all whilst still in uniform, to pass the test.

This is the tenth time Paul has passed the course to allow him to supervise swimmers in Sheffield during his poolside career. The award now ensures he will be able to work until his retirement in October.

It is estimated the married father-of-three has supervised over 15 million swimmers in Sheffield in his role as a lifeguard at Sheaf Valley Baths and more recently Ponds Forge International Sports Centre.

Paul, from Parson Cross, said: "I have always loved swimming and believe in keeping fit and healthy. I love meeting people of all ages and know most of the swimmers at Ponds Forge by name.

"Throughout my 28 years I have only rescued three people from the pool and hope to keep it that way until I retire in October!"

Believing in the importance of fitness and safety, not only at the pool but at home, Paul ensured all his 10 grandchildren could swim and practice first aid.

He added: "Whereas other children were playing with toys I would take home the Resusci Annie and we would all practice.

"I have made sure all my grandchildren and children can swim - it's an essential life tool that no-one should be without."

Paul once even helped out a fish with his lifesaving skills.

He said: "I resuscitated a Koi Carp after I found it flapping in the garden rather than swimming happily in the pond. It was gasping for air on the grass, so I took it out and administered the kiss of life before releasing it back into the pond where it merrily swam off."
